Biden orders to rebuild the collapsed bridge in Baltimore and reopen the port

The bridge collapsed this Tuesday in Baltimore. (EFE)

The president of the United States, Joe Biden, ordered the reconstruction of the collapsed bridge this Tuesday in Baltimore and reopening the port, now blocked, as soon as possible.

“I have ordered my team to move heaven and earth to reopen the port and rebuild the bridge as soon as humanly possible,” Biden said in a speech.

The president also announced that the federal government will advance funds to pay for the reconstruction of the bridge.

We will send all the federal resources you need as we respond to this emergency. And I mean all federal resources. And we are going to rebuild this port together,” said the US president.

“My intention,” he added, “is for the federal government to pay the full cost of rebuilding that bridge. And I hope Congress supports my effort.”

Biden later clarified that the idea is that the Government advance the money until the container ship’s liability is determined.

The strategic Francis Scott Key Bridge in Baltimore collapsed early Tuesday morning due to the impact of a cargo ship that had lost control.

There are six people missing and the port of Baltimore, one of the most important in the country, is blocked indefinitely.
